I see the names are consistent across MAAS UI and deployment. However,
during the commissioning stage, I guess the biosdevname is not
installed, so the names on MAAS are all ethX, so after the system are
provisioned, the names in the OS are all ethX. I would rather see emX
and pXpX instead.
I run into a problem that i use bonding with ethX (as it is ethX in OS).
and the mac address of ethX was changed, so bonding fails. I bet if i
use emX naming, that shouldn't be a problem?
